    • Goslings
    • Beresford, J. D.
    •  
    • ISBN: NA   Price: $285.00
    • Publisher: London: Heinemann    Date Published: 1913
    • Description: first edition; small octavo (slightly taller than 18 cm.), [iv], 325, [1] (printer’s imprint) pp.; light general age toning but a tight and overall very good text in later brown cloth; Clarke (Tale of the Future) p. 42 “A plague wipes out most of the male population of the world. The new society is adjusted in favour of women and against old-fashioned conventions.” but elements of a British Feminist utopia are tempered by the women’s general incompetence in matters mechanical, the book’s leading male figure keeps things running while remaining celibate and when a boatload of healthy American men arrive they are regarded as saviors of humanity not spoilers, see also Baron (Anatomy of Wonder) 1-10, Bleiler (Science-Fiction. The Early Years) 183, etc.. Volumes Included: 1
